Default DIY Grille complete!

OK, so to start out, I chopped out the original center section:



I then used some screen and bondo on the back to make a support for the areas to be filled:



Then I masked off the chrome and got to work on the bondo part:



I formed the grille out of gutter guard and then primed it- I had duct tape on it from where I pressed it by hnad to conform to the shape of the opening:



Here we are primed and ready for paint:



Here's a few shots of it checking for fitment:







Sure does look silly with no grille



Fitting the emblem:

I used part of a license plate frame to make some plastic backing to epoxy to the back of the emblem- thanks Bill Kolb!



Some shots of the finished product and wh0ring some others out as well:











It came out kind of wavy in some spots- I'm no master of Bondo, that's for sure- I'll likely redo it eventually, but it looks nice for right now.
